Student’s mother sues school claiming Covid self-tests were harmful UPD

Α student’s mother filed a law suit against the principal of a lyceum in Thessaloniki to protest the mandatory Covid-19 self-tests for students. She claimed that the self-tests were harmful and insisted that her 15-year-old son attends in-person classes despite the law provision that students without testing at home are not allowed in school. Since Monday, the student is not allowed to enter the school, not even attend online-classes.

She even organized some other parents to join the protest on Wednesday.

Thursday morning, teachers and students at the 1st General Lyceum in Evosmos by Thessaloniki could not enter the facility as unknown persons had blocked the doors with chains and padlocks.

While it is supposed to be a school occupation by students, local media pointed out at the parents of some students s the instigators of the action.

5 out of 320 students in total said that they were refusing to carry out the self-test, which has to be done twice a week Thursdays and Mondays. Also their parents were outside the school.

The action alerted also parents who comply with the test provisions and they rushed to school to defend their children’s right to education. The accused the suing mother saying she can keep her son at home if she want to but not hinder their children.

According to state broadcaster ERT, the 5 students claimed that the self-test was violating their right to self-decision.

Speaking to Mega TV on Thursday morning, the mother who filed the lawsuit, Sofia Romeou, claimed that it was unconstitutional to force someone to undergo any medical procedure, how much more a 15-year’old without the parent’s consent.

She explained that “my objection is that we do not know the reliability of self-tests. We do not know what they may contain that may be harmful to our children’s bodies.”

Note that the only contact of the test kit with the body is a cotton tab in the nose and the mixture with the antigen liquid is done in a bottle.

“Our children are not guinea pigs. We do not know how this self-test will develop in the body,” Romeou claimed and unfolded a narrative based on conspiracy theories, virus-deniers and other QAnon nonsense including the one circulating on Greek internet that Covid-positive children will be removed from their families and placed in closed facilities.

She claimed that she had no objection that her child undergoes a molecular PCR test in a laboratory.

She added that after consulting with a lawyer she “filed a lawsuit against the school administration and everyone responsible for this psychological process that our children are going through, for the individual rights of individual freedom.”

UPD: Later on Thursday, when the mother went to prosecutor to ask why the school principal was not arrested after she had filed a lawsuit, the prosecutor ordered her own arrest.

Following her call for disobedience and a group of people posting on internet and calling on students to abstain from self-tests, the prosecutor intervened to put an end to this action once for all.

  5. As far as taking the sample is concerned it is the same for the PCR test and the lateral flow test. It is simply cotton wool on the end of a plastic stick that is used to swab the back of the throat and the nose. There are no chemicals on the swab so if she is prepared to let her child have a PCR test why not a lateral flow test. The difference is in how the sample is subsequently analysed.

    There is a solid scientific basis for both types of test. The difference is that the lateral flow test is not as sensitive as the PCR test. This means that the PCR test is more likely to detect virus in someone with a very low viral load, e.g. because the infection is very new or well past its peak, which the lateral flow test would not detect. People are most infectious when they have high viral load and the lateral flow test detects them very effectively. PCR tests are best if you want to track all people who have the virus in their system. The lateral flow test is very good at detecting people who are most likely to pass the virus on. It has the advantage of being cheap and quick while PCR is slow and expensive. It needs to be done on a very regular basis in a workplace or school environment, e.g. every 2 or 3 days.
